PERFUMERY

perfumery

(noun) the art of making perfumes

perfumery

(noun) an establishment where perfumes are made

perfumery

(noun) store where perfumes are sold

perfumery

(noun) perfumes in general

Source: WordNet® 3.1


Etymology

Noun

perfumery (countable and uncountable, plural perfumeries)

(countable) A shop selling perfumes.

(countable) A factory where perfume is made.

(uncountable) The manufacture of perfume.

Source: Wiktionary


Per*fum"er*y, n.

1. Perfumes, in general.

2. Etym: [Cf. F. parfumerie.]

Definition: The art of preparing perfumes.

Source: Webster’s Unabridged Dictionary 1913 Edition
